- 博客(7)
- 收藏
- 关注
原创 Rust 在“编译期限制”与“运行时灵活”之间的平衡
Rust 的内部可变性是一种信任机制。它信任开发者在更高层级上维护逻辑不变式,并在底层提供一个轻量级的“逃逸口”。📜 “RefCell 不是绕过 Rust,而是 Rust 允许你变通的方式。“信任,但要验证。
2025-10-31 00:00:25
692
原创 Rust 数据结构的语义化持久化之道
引言Rust 世界中,序列化不仅是“数据格式”的问题,类型安全、零拷贝、语义完整。在多数情况下,我们使用serde但在真实工程中,你会遇到一些serde无法自动推断的复杂情况——这就是“自定义序列化逻辑”的战场。序列化的本质,是把类型语义映射成字节流。自动派生的实现虽然方便,但有以下限制:场景问题① 字段需动态过滤serde 默认序列化所有字段② 类型需跨版本兼容旧结构与新结构字段不匹配③ 内部结构复杂自动派生生成的栈操作成本高④ 性能极限场景。
2025-10-30 22:20:37
276
原创 Rust 异步运行时的隐形引擎
Rust 的异步生态,是“安全并发”的最终实践。不只是执行任务的入口,它是 Rust 世界里异步哲学的缩影——安全 ≠ 慢,调度 ≠ 混乱,并发 ≠ 不可控。在 Rust,异步也能优雅。
2025-10-30 22:20:05
283
原创 Rust 迭代系统的对称性与能量守恒
也就是说,只要类型实现了它就能从“反方向”获取元素。📘对称性原则对于任意可逆迭代器,next()与的输出序列连接起来,应构成原始集合。Rust 的迭代器模型以数学之美构建了计算的秩序。而则让这一秩序具备了“方向的自由”。从容器到流,从算法到调度,最好的性能优化,是语义层面的设计。
2025-10-30 22:19:35
293
原创 Rust 语义系统中的所有权边界
Rust 的“引用模式”与“值模式”之争,其实是控制与信任的边界。值模式代表“拥有”;引用模式代表“信任”。Rust 让这两者在语法层并存,既保留了系统语言的效率,又让内存安全成为语言自证的特性。📜 值给了你力量,引用让你克制。语言的成熟,往往源自这种平衡。
2025-10-30 22:19:04
610
原创 MFS架构图
以上是完整的搭建 MetaLogger Server 的步骤和每一条命令的输出。从安装服务、复制配置文件、修改配置文件到启动和停止服务,确保每一步都正确执行以保证 Metalogger 正常运行。
2025-02-14 16:38:24
1086
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人
RSS订阅